The size of Junortoun is approximately 27.8 square kilometres. It has 9 parks covering nearly 10.8% of total area. The population of Junortoun in 2016 was 3201 people. By 2021 the population was 3862 showing a population growth of 20.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Junortoun is 10-19 years. Households in Junortoun are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Junortoun work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 86.70% of the homes in Junortoun were owner-occupied compared with 89.60% in 2016.
